Properties of Affinely Regular Polygons
Geometriae Dedicata, 1998The authors discuss affine regularity of polygons in the general setting of polygons in an affine plane over an arbitrary field. They present seven equivalent ways to define affine regularity, one of which appears for the first time; the other definitions had been known earlier [for example, see \textit{H. S. M. Coxeter}, Abh.
